[理学]数值计算方法第3章.pptVIP

  1. 1、本文档共82页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
[理学]数值计算方法第3章

1 n阶线性代数方程组的一般形式 §3.1 Gauss消去与矩阵LU分解 一 Gauss消去 1 直接法的关键思想 如果方程组是“上三角方程组”或“下三角方程组”就可以很容易地求出方程组的解。因此,直接法的关键思想就是如何把一般方程组约化为上/下三角方程。 2 上三角方程组与回代过程 3 下三角方程组与前推过程 4 Gauss消去过程 则Gauss消去过程如下: 二 LU分解 1 矩阵的三角分解 对方程组Ax=b的顺序Gauss消去过程的结果,就是把矩阵A分解成两个三角距阵L和U的乘积:A=LU。 利用这个特点可以进行线性方程组的直接三角分解法。 解方程组的直接三角分解法有3种形式: (1)A=LU 2 解方程组的直接三角分解法 课堂练习 答案 §3.2 Cholesky分解 §3.3 向量范数与矩阵范数 一 向量范数 1 定义 设向量x∈Rn,若与x对应的 一个实值函数(并记为)||x||满足: ||x||0,其中||x||=0当且仅当x=0,称为正定性; ||kx||=|k|||x||,k∈R,称为齐次性; ||x+y||≤||x||+||y||,且x,y∈Rn,称为三角不等式。 二、Jacobi迭代法 2 J法的迭代矩阵 二 Gauss-Seidel迭代 2、GS法迭代矩阵 §3.5 迭代法的分析 §3.6 线性方程组的条件 定义3.2 设A为非奇异矩阵,称 cond(A)=||A-1||||A|| 为矩阵A的条件数。 定理3.6 对任意的非奇异矩阵 A,cond(A)是由任意的矩阵范数定义的条件数,则 由该定理可知,只要迭代矩阵的谱半径小于1,则J法和GS法收敛. 定理:如果方程组的系数矩阵A 是严格对角占优的,则对任意初始近似值,J法和GS法均迭代。 课堂练习 对方程组的右端b作一个”微小”变化 该方法也称为平方根法。 思想 ?Cholesky分解的计算公式 设 由 对应元素相等得 Cholesky分解公式 因对称性无需存储 Step1 Step2 Step3 Stepn 的计算过程: 逐 列 计 算 元素 仍然存放在矩阵 的相应位置上 例:用Cholesky分 解法求解下列方程组 解: 系数矩阵为 Step1 Step2 Step3 求解方程组 求解方程组 ? Cholesky分解法求解方程组中需说明的几个问题 ?工作量:约为 分解的一半; ?不必选主元: 的正定性和稳定性 ?稳定性:是数值稳定的; ?缺陷:存在开平方运算。 for for for 计算 的k列 计算 的k+1行 矩阵 分解的实际计算公式: 例:设x=(2,-4,3)T,求||x||1,||x||2和||x||∞ 称为矩阵ATA的谱半径 例:给定矩阵 求矩阵 的1、2、 范数。 若 是实对称矩阵,则 矩阵 的特征值为 。 ,求 例:设 2 1 || || , || || , || || 4 3 2 1 A A A A ¥ ú ? ù ê ? é - - = §3.4 古典迭代法的构造 一 、解线性方程组迭代法的基本思想 求解 迭代法 从一个初始向量出发,按照一定的递推格式,产生逼近方程组的近似解序列。 迭代法是一种逐次逼近的方法,与直接法比较, 具有: ?程序简单,存储量小的优点。特别适用于求解系数 矩阵为大型稀疏矩阵 /* sparse matrices */ 的方程组。 思路 将方程组 等价改写成 形式,从而建立迭代格式  ,从 出发,生成迭代序列 B称为迭代矩阵,f称为常数项 一般情况下,迭代公式用来计算x的值和求迭代矩阵,迭代矩阵用来分析迭代是否收敛。 J法适用于并行计算,GS法适用于串行计算,并且所需要的存储空间较小。 例:利用Jacobi和Gauss-Seidel迭代法求解方程组 解: Jacobi迭代格式 G-S迭代格式 计算结果 取初值 Jacobi迭代法 (0.9999981 1.0000020 0.9999981) 14 0.00001 (0.9999541 1.0001253 0.9999541) 10 0.0001 (1.0002507 1.0000694 1.0002507) 9 0.001 迭代 次数 要求 精度 方 程 组 的 近 似 解 计算结果 Gauss-Seidel迭代法 (1.0000013 1.0000009 0.9999996) 8 0.00001 (0.9999929 0.9999949 1.0000022) 7 0.0001 (0.9997916 0.9998479

文档评论(0)

hhuiws1482 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:5024214302000003

1亿VIP精品文档

相关文档